Police Seek Info on Man Who Robbed Two Women

Police are looking for a suspect who robbed two women on East Mount Airy Avenue.

Police seek information about a man who robbed two females in the 1000 block of East Mount Airy Avenue.

An unknown male approached two women ages 52 and 57 from behind and stated, “May I ask you a question?” Police said.

When one of the females responded to the man, police said the man reached under his shirt as if he had a handgun and said, “Give me what you got.”

The woman gave the man $20, and then he asked if either of them had cell phones.  Police said both women said no.

The man then ran off, heading east on East Mount Airy Avenue.

The Philadelphia Police Department provided the following description: black male, 20-30 years old, 5 feet 11 inched tall, thin build, beard, wearing a gray hooded sweatshirt, dark colored pants and dark colored sneakers.

If you see this man, police caution that you do not approach him, but instead contact 911 immediately.

To submit a tip via telephone, dial 215.686.TIPS (8477) or text a tip to PPD TIP or 773847.
